A Bed! And Breakfast too!

In the not too distant past, you’d grab any opportunity for a weekend out-of-town. Meetings in Milan? Presentations in Paris? Not a problem, you’d make a romantic mini-break of it. Now the thought of travel leaves you cold – queues, security checks, 5 hours without your Bugaboo.

Located in the heart of Northamptonshire and just over 2 hours drive along the M1, Fermyn Woods Hall offers the perfect get-away for exhausted and “in-desperate-need-of-a-recharge” parents. While they won’t actually take junior off your hands, David and Mary Laing’s warm welcome and thoughtful hospitality make travelling with a baby relaxing and enjoyable – embroidered cotton bedding on the cot, a high-chair at table and excellent grand-parenting skills.

from-rach-046.jpgSensitively restored in the last 4 years, the House is a Grade II listed building boasting beautifully furnished bedrooms all with en-suite or private bathrooms. Its also spotlessly clean so you can relax about junior’s newfound interest in dust. And, with 6 acres of beautiful gardens and 350 acres of parkland, your little tyke will really appreciate the sense of space while you savour the tranquillity. Feeling more energetic? The surrounding Northamptonshire villages are charming and relatively crowd-free. Or sign up for one of Mary’s cookery days including the optimistically titled “Men do Cook.”

Dinner can be arranged (think locally sourced meat and seasonal vegetables) or try one of the local inns and pubs.
